/**
* EC signer.
*/
public class BouncyECSignature
extends BouncyDigestSignature {
/**
* The Signer.
*/
private final DSA theSigner;
/**
* The Coder.
*/
private final BouncyDERCoder theCoder;
/**
* Constructor.
*
* @param pFactory the factory
* @param pSpec the signatureSpec.
* @throws GordianException on error
*/
BouncyECSignature(final GordianBaseFactory pFactory,
final GordianSignatureSpec pSpec) throws GordianException {
/* Initialise underlying class */
super(pFactory, pSpec);
/* Create the signer and Coder */
theSigner = BouncySignature.getDSASigner(pFactory, pSpec);
theCoder = new BouncyDERCoder();
}
@Override
public void initForSigning(final GordianNewSignParams pParams) throws GordianException {
/* Initialise detail */
super.initForSigning(pParams);
final BouncyKeyPair myPair = getKeyPair();
BouncyKeyPair.checkKeyPair(myPair);
/* Initialise and set the signer */
final BouncyECPrivateKey myPrivate = (BouncyECPrivateKey) myPair.getPrivateKey();
final ParametersWithRandom myParms = new ParametersWithRandom(myPrivate.getPrivateKey(), getRandom());
theSigner.init(true, myParms);
}
@Override
public void initForVerify(final GordianNewSignParams pParams) throws GordianException {
/* Initialise detail */
super.initForVerify(pParams);
final BouncyKeyPair myPair = getKeyPair();
BouncyKeyPair.checkKeyPair(myPair);
/* Initialise and set the signer */
final BouncyECPublicKey myPublic = (BouncyECPublicKey) myPair.getPublicKey();
theSigner.init(false, myPublic.getPublicKey());
}
@Override
public byte[] sign() throws GordianException {
/* Check that we are in signing mode */
checkMode(GordianSignatureMode.SIGN);
/* Sign the message */
final BigInteger[] myValues = theSigner.generateSignature(getDigest());
return theCoder.dsaEncode(myValues[0], myValues[1]);
}
@Override
public boolean verify(final byte[] pSignature) throws GordianException {
/* Check that we are in verify mode */
checkMode(GordianSignatureMode.VERIFY);
/* Verify the message */
final BigInteger[] myValues = theCoder.dsaDecode(pSignature);
return theSigner.verifySignature(getDigest(), myValues[0], myValues[1]);
}
}
